Output e0ab423fcd31b4843940939e4bbf801085b39465725220614ea3bf6ac6867096:1

value
52420148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e33ea94dbc2877870090a97c6fc2151537d7e4da OP_EQUAL
address
MUcigm9vVfogz92tYRcDh4cuTU6TFHCRXR
transaction
e0ab423fcd31b4843940939e4bbf801085b39465725220614ea3bf6ac6867096
spent
true